About the author
Neketa Y. S. Knowles was born on September 15, 1976 in New Providence, Bahamas. She is the third of six children coming from a single parent home and knows all too well the sacrifices that have to made when pursuing one's dream. Neketa earned a full athletic scholarship and was the first of her siblings to attend university. She is an alumnus of the University of Minnesota, with a Bachelor of Science degree in Kinesiology, a masters' degree in Business Administration, and a minor in Physical Education. Neketa attributes her success to her teachers and coaches who pushed her to realize her dreams and aspirations. She also acknowledges her mother, who worked tirelessly to ensure that she and her siblings grew up with proper values and morals.
As a top Bahamian athlete, Neketa has had many opportunities to compete, travel, and interact with people from all over the world. Some of her most memorable trips were to places such as Martinique, Trinidad, New Mexico, and California. She is a national champion in the 400m, and 100m hurdles, a bronze medalist in the 400m hurdles at the 1992 Carifta Games, in Trinidad. She is also a two-time collegiate All-American Athlete, and on many occasions, a high school and collegiate record holder.
